50 KG of Weed Bust: Two Arrests in Bielefeld

In a joint operation between customs officers from Frankfurt and Bielefeld, a staggering 50 kilograms of marijuana was seized from a haulage company within the Bielefeld area. On Tuesday, during the operation, customs found eight packages of marijuana. Two men, aged 45 and 27, were provisionally arrested on Wednesday in connection with the incident, as announced by the Frankfurt am Main customs investigation office and the Paderborn public prosecutor's office.

Subsequent searches in the Paderborn region yielded an additional 1.7 kilograms of marijuana and nearly 1,000 euros in cash. The two men were remanded in custody by a magistrate on Thursday as further investigations continue by the Frankfurt am Main customs investigation office on behalf of the Paderborn public prosecutor's office.
